Desktop Environment: Gnome 3.38
Distribution: Fedora 33, fully patched at the time of tests/post.
Version (Bluez 5.55, Kernel 5.10.9-201.fc33.x86_64, PipeWire: mfrey 210127.fc33):
Description of Problem: No audio output from the described headphones. Sony WH-1000XM3 works on same laptop. It used to work on an earlier PW-releases but I had to switch A2DP->HSP/HFP->A2DP. Sometimes between internal alsa-audio and the bluetooth headphones.
Now when I try to play audio via say, mpv, I can hear the the drivers in the headphones "start up" or come out of "sleep/powersave" and "play silence" instead of the expected audio.
How Reproducible: This is every time, can't get audio to play. (Have gotten HSP/HFP to output audio just a few random times though can't reproduce that.)
